nginx https 证书吊销

时间 : 2024-11-13 10:15:01 浏览量 : 52

在当今数字化时代,https 协议已成为保障网络安全的重要基石,而 nginx 作为广泛使用的 Web 服务器软件,其 https 证书的管理和吊销机制更是至关重要。

https 证书的颁发是为了在客户端和服务器之间建立加密的安全连接,确保数据传输的机密性和完整性。然而,在某些情况下,证书可能会因各种原因需要被吊销,比如证书被盗用、私钥泄露、证书颁发机构(CA)发现证书存在问题等。

nginx 对于 https 证书的吊销有着严格且有效的处理方式。当需要吊销一个 https 证书时,首先会由相关的 CA 机构生成一个证书吊销列表(CRL)或在线证书状态协议(OCSP)响应,其中包含了被吊销证书的序列号等信息。

在 nginx 配置中,可以通过指定 CRL 或 OCSP 的位置来实现对证书吊销状态的实时验证。当客户端发起 https 请求时,nginx 会自动检查请求中的证书是否在 CRL 或 OCSP 中被吊销。如果证书被吊销,nginx 会立即终止连接,并向客户端返回相应的错误信息,告知客户端证书不可信。

这种机制的重要性不言而喻。它可以有效地防止攻击者利用已吊销的证书进行中间人攻击或其他恶意行为,保障用户的隐私和数据安全。如果没有有效的证书吊销机制,即使证书已经被吊销,攻击者仍然可以使用该证书进行伪装,欺骗用户和服务器,获取敏感信息。

为了确保 nginx https 证书吊销机制的正常运行,网站管理员需要密切关注证书的有效期和吊销状态。定期检查证书的更新情况,并及时响应 CA 机构的通知。同时,也需要确保 nginx 配置的正确性,包括 CRL 和 OCSP 的路径设置等。

对于使用自签名证书的情况,也需要建立相应的证书管理和吊销流程。自签名证书虽然在某些特定环境下可能方便使用,但由于其缺乏第三方认证,一旦证书出现问题,需要手动进行吊销处理,以避免安全风险。

nginx https 证书吊销是保障网络安全的重要环节。它通过及时发现和阻止使用已吊销的证书,保护用户的利益和网站的安全。网站管理员应充分重视这一机制,加强证书管理,确保 https 连接的安全性,为用户提供一个安全可靠的网络环境。在数字化的浪潮中,只有不断加强安全措施,才能应对各种潜在的安全威胁,让网络世界更加安全、稳定地发展。